#463 6 years ago

I do find it a little crazy if the price isn’t changed. The overall impact of what is removed is basically the step between Pro and Premium an a Stern game.

Premium: sculpted and animated treasure chest that opens and closes.
Pro: Static chest

Premium: 3 piece rotating lighted compass bonus wheel.
Pro: single wheel

That is way more than $0 in the eyes of the buyers...
